1 17 24 : 27 : 38 : . 41 : . 44 : . 52 : . 60 God created angels. Angels created everything. Angels rebelled. Caine killed Abel. Angels began killing other angels. Azrael created the Shadowlands. Charon, Azrael's lieutenant, created a city (Stygia) where he made an underground fortress. This fortress existed on all levels of reality and was separated from Creation by a black spiraling staircase, which went through a vast Labyrinth which fucked with the minds and souls of any who entered.He dug too deep to make this fortress and let powerful entities of uncreation in. Known as the Neverborn. Whom were the "Children" of an entity called Grand Maw. This entity is either the remnants of a failed universe, lashing out in anger against its successor. Or (as Lucifer believes) it is the Twin Sister of God. This entity could be Lilith (whom is arguably an Ascended Archmage), however this remains to be proven.The Wyrm is a force of Creation, thus it has no relation to Grand Maw or the Abyss. It also has very little relation to that of the Shadowlands. The corruption of the Neverborn and their tormented dreams bleeds throughout the Fortress and the Labyrinth in which they dwell. As Charon intended, this structure exists on all levels of reality. Thus the corruption is strongest in the Shadowlands, but not limited to there. It exists even in the Middle Umbra, upsetting the spiritual balance put in place by Angels long ago.The Wyrm is both a force of Balance and Destruction. Like the other members of the Triat it is as much an idea as it is an entity. Much of the entropy and corruption in the world can be laid at the failure of the Wyrm and the Weaver. However, they are both symptoms of the far worse disease. The disease of the corruption caused by beings older than time and far more powerful than any mere Incarna.EDIT: Implied but not outright stated. Malfeas and the Black Spiral are the Fortress (known as Haven) and the Labyrinth created by Charon. It exists on ALL levels of reality. In the physical world it exists as a network of caverns underneath the island of Thera. Where Nergal, called Shaitan, the leader of the Baali dug deep to free the "Children" into the physical world. Elaboration:Charon reported his findings of powerful creatures that existed outside Creation to his commander. Archduke Azrael the Angel of Death made a pact with Grand Maw. Who had been forced to allow her Children to feast on her to survive. He would allow the Neverborn to dwell within the fortress under Stygia and feast upon the universe in exchange for a promise. That should God or the Heavenly Host directly assault the Underworld the Neverborn would defend the Shadowlands with all their might. That should the Fortress fall they would be protected by Grand Maw herself.The awesome power of these beings was too great for Creation to contain, however. Their mere presence upset the balance of Entropy within Creation. Within the Middle Umbra the Wyrm did his best to destroy what was corrupted whilst still maintaining his creations. The Weaver angered by the increasingly rapid destruction of her creations, took to solving the problem. Unable to confront the Neverborn directly, the Weaver had no choice but to stop this unending destruction in the Middle Umbra. In a desperate bid to save her web.This failed. The Wyrm, after all, was not the source of this corruption. The Weaver's ensnaring of the Wyrm only upset the balance further, by preventing the destruction of what was corrupted. The Wyrm, now insane and corrupted itself, tore into itself to escape the Weaver's web. The fragmented and disorderly corruption that came was a direct consequence of the Weaver's failed plot and the descent into madness of the Wyrm.With the Shadowlands now thoroughly fucked up, and the Middle Umbra on its way down the toilet; along came a new threat. Lucifer's rebellion took a turn for the worse. They were losing, and badly. Turning to horrid experiments on mankind and memetic viruses which infected reality itself. Yet despite their power, and the heavy losses they inflicted upon their enemies, the rebels lost. Instead of being outright destroyed they were shoved into the Abyss. The realm of Grand Maw.
